Keg at Brewdoge Waterloo, 18/09/24. Hazed golden blonde topped with an off white head. Nose is orange peel, melon, grass, soft malts. Taste comprises mandarin, papaya, melon, grapefruit, light breads. Medium bodied, fine carbonation, semi drying close spiked with predominantly juicy hop bitterness with a subtle dank uplift. Okay drop.

Tap at Brewdog Waterloo. A milky yellow gold coloured pour with a a sticky off white head. Aroma is plastic, hockey puck, dank, green mango, grassy citrus. Flavour is composed of semi slick oats wheat, plastic, dank hop, waxy citrus. Palate is semi sweet, rounded. Milky grains, moderate carbonation. Mild hop burn.
